Best Solar Energy Contractors near Seattle, WA
        
        
            
        
     
    
        
            
                  All  
                    2
            
        
    
                    
    
        
            
                
            
            
                
                    
                    
                        
                                
                                500 Yale Ave N Ste 100-300 
                                Seattle, WA 98109
                         
                     
                 
                
             
         
     
 
    
        
            
                
            
            
                
                    
                    
                        
                                
                                2131 Middle Dr 
                                Seattle, WA 98122
                         
                     
                 
                
             
         
     
 
    
        
            
                
            
            
                
                    
                    
                        
                                
                                2366 Eastlake Ave E Ste 331 
                                Seattle, WA 98102
                         
                     
                 
                
             
         
     
 
    
        
            
                
            
            
                
                    
                    
                        
                                
                                2610 11th Ave E 
                                Seattle, WA 98102
                         
                     
                 
                
             
         
     
 
    
        
            
                
            
            
                
                    
                    
                        
                                
                                825 S Stacy St 
                                Seattle, WA 98134
                         
                     
                 
                
             
         
     
 
    
        
            
                
            
            
                
                    
                    
                        
                                
                                1500 W Bertona St 
                                Seattle, WA 98119
                         
                     
                 
                
             
         
     
 
    
        
            
                
            
            
                
                    
                    
                        
                                
                                3211 Martin Luther King Jr Way S 
                                Seattle, WA 98144
                         
                     
                 
                
             
         
     
 
    
        
            
                
            
            
                
                    
                    
                        
                                
                                4546 Leary Way NW 
                                Seattle, WA 98107
                         
                     
                 
                
             
         
     
 
    
        
            
                
            
            
                
                    
                    
                        
                                
                                6921 34th Ave SW 
                                Seattle, WA 98126
                         
                     
                 
                
             
         
     
 
    
        
            
                
            
            
                
                    
                    
                        
                                
                                8633 Wabash Ave S 
                                Seattle, WA 98118
                         
                     
                 
                
             
         
     
 
    
        
            
                
            
            
                
                    
                    
                        
                                
                                1808 Richards Rd 
                                Bellevue, WA 98005
                         
                     
                 
                
             
         
     
 
    
        
            
                
            
            
                
                    
                    
                        
                                
                                10204 20th Ave SW 
                                Seattle, WA 98146
                         
                     
                 
                
             
         
     
 
    
        
            
                
            
            
                
                    
                    
                        
                                
                                3204 NE 145th St 
                                Seattle, WA 98155
                         
                     
                 
                
             
         
     
 
    
        
            
                
            
            
                
                    
                    
                        
                                
                                13563 SE 27th Pl 
                                Bellevue, WA 98005
                         
                     
                 
                
             
         
     
 
    
        
            
                
            
            
                
                    
                    
                        
                                
                                14670 NE 8th St Ste 108 
                                Bellevue, WA 98007
                         
                     
                 
                
             
         
     
 
    
        
            
                
            
            
                
                    
                    
                        
                                
                                755 Winslow Way E Ste 201 
                                Bainbridge Island, WA 98110
                         
                     
                 
                
             
         
     
 
    
        
            
                
            
            
                
                    
                    
                        
                                
                                18001 73rd Ave NE 
                                Kenmore, WA 98028